«

bom和dom有什么联系_bom和dom之间有哪些联系

时间:2024-3-19 10:39     作者:韩俊     分类: Html+Css


bom和dom的联系:1、BOM和DOM都是Web开发中的关键概念,它们共同构成了Web应用程序的基础;2、 BOM和DOM都是用js语言来操作的,通过js开发人员可以使用BOM对象来控制浏览器窗口的大小、位置等;3、BOM和DOM之间存在一些交互,通过BOM的window对象,开发人员可以访问DOM,并使用DOM方法来操作文档中的元素;4、BOM和DOM的操作可以相互影响。

BOM(浏览器对象模型)和DOM(文档对象模型)是两个在Web开发中经常使用的概念。尽管它们代表了不同的概念和功能,但它们之间存在一些联系。

首先,让我们了解一下BOM和DOM的基本概念。

BOM是指浏览器对象模型,它提供了与浏览器窗口和浏览器交互的一组对象。BOM包含了一些全局对象,如window、navigator、location、screen等,它们允许开发人员控制浏览器窗口和操作浏览器的各个方面。

DOM是指文档对象模型,它提供了一种表示HTML或XML文档的方式,以便可以通过编程方式操作文档的内容、结构和样式。DOM提供了一组对象和方法,使开发人员能够访问和操作文档中的元素、属性和事件。

现在我们来看看BOM和DOM之间的联系。

1. BOM和DOM都是Web开发中的关键概念,它们共同构成了Web应用程序的基础。

2. BOM和DOM都是用JavaScript编程语言来操作的。通过JavaScript,开发人员可以使用BOM对象来控制浏览器窗口的大小、位置,获取用户的屏幕分辨率等。同时,通过DOM,开发人员可以访问和修改文档中的元素、属性和事件。

3. BOM和DOM之间存在一些交互。例如,通过BOM的window对象,开发人员可以访问DOM,并使用DOM方法来操作文档中的元素。另外,通过DOM的事件机制,开发人员可以使用BOM对象来监听和触发浏览器事件,如点击、滚动等。

4. BOM和DOM的操作可以相互影响。例如,通过BOM对象的location属性,开发人员可以改变浏览器的URL,从而导致DOM重新加载新的文档内容。

5. BOM和DOM都是跨浏览器的标准。无论是在Chrome、Firefox、Safari还是Edge等浏览器中,BOM和DOM的基本概念和操作方式都是一致的。这使得开发人员可以在不同的浏览器中编写一致的代码。

总的来说,BOM和DOM是Web开发中的两个重要概念,它们共同构成了Web应用程序的基础。BOM提供了与浏览器交互的一组对象,而DOM提供了一种表示HTML或XML文档的方式。尽管它们代表了不同的概念和功能,但它们之间存在一些联系,例如通过BOM对象来访问和操作DOM,以及通过DOM的事件机制来监听和触发浏览器事件。理解和掌握BOM和DOM的概念和操作方式,对于Web开发人员来说是非常重要的。

标签: javascript html css

热门推荐